Here's my notes:
- why does the tutorial only show every 3 times I open the level selector? Putting it on the side of the first level would have worked a lot better, because I ended up missing it and it took me forever to find it.
- I would add LMB as another way to hit the notes, it just makes more sense than moving the mouse and pressing a key on the keyboard.
- I love the different death songs, that's a nice touch
- You can pause and unpause to continue after the game over screen comes up, and can even go into negative lives which is funny. The music disappears tho which is unfortunate.
- The pixelated font doesn't fit in with the paintery style

 Here's a list of effects to add to achieve juice supremacy:
- Some sort of trail effect for the notes and the lockpick
- A stronger effect for hitting the notes (not just some sparkles, some sort of explosion-ish effect would work better)
- A flash on the lockpick every time you hit [space]
- SFX for moving the lockpick fast
- SFX for hitting the note correctly and incorrectly
- When hitting a note correctly, it's corresponding circle should flash with the color of the note (I'm bad at explaining)
- When getting hit, add a mild screenshake (but not too much, as that would throw the player off), maybe some vignette and chromatic abberation
- Add some 2D lighting, so make the scene darker, and add a point light in the middle to make the game feel more dynamic and less flat, this could especially help for the 2nd and 4th level, which has painted lights in the background, instead of having engine lights that would affect the game more.
- Add another explosion for spawning in the notes
- Add some pulsing effect for the notes to make them less flat (with some shaders and a sine wave)

Overall, I absolutely love the game concept and it's a nice prototype, but for a full release it needs a lot more work, especially in the juice department.
